Wall Surface Inspection and Repair



Examining walls for any type of imperfections and promptly resolving them with necessary fixings is essential for accomplishing a smooth and flawless paint task. Before beginning the painting procedure, carefully take a look at the wall surfaces for splits, openings, dents, or any other damage that can impact the final result.

Begin by filling in any type of cracks or openings with spackling compound, allowing it to dry completely before sanding it down to produce a smooth surface. For larger damages or damaged areas, consider making use of joint compound to ensure a smooth repair work.

Additionally, check for any type of loosened paint or wallpaper that may require to be eliminated. Remove any type of peeling pa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face to develop an uniform appearance.

Cleaning and Surface Area Prep Work



To ensure a pristine and well-prepared surface for paint, the following action includes thoroughly cleaning and prepping the wall surfaces. For more persistent dirt or gunk, a remedy of moderate cleaning agent and water can be used to carefully scrub the wall surfaces, followed by a thorough rinse with clean water. Pay special attention to areas near light buttons, door handles, and walls, as these often tend to build up even more dust.

After cleaning, it is vital to examine the walls for any kind of fractures, openings, or imperfections. These need to be full of spackling substance and sanded smooth once completely dry. Fining sand the wall surfaces gently with fine-grit sandpaper will also aid develop an uniform surface area for paint.

Priming and Taping



Before paint, the wall surfaces ought to be topped to ensure proper adhesion of the paint and taped to shield surrounding surface areas from stray brushstrokes. Priming serves as a critical action in the painting process, particularly for new drywall or surfaces that have actually been covered or fixed. It aids secure the wall, producing a smooth and consistent surface area for the paint to comply with. Additionally, primer can enhance the longevity and insurance coverage of the paint, eventually leading to a much more specialist and long-lasting coating.

When it concerns taping, using pain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and other surfaces you intend to secure is vital to attain clean and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is created to be easily used and gotten rid of without damaging the underlying surface area or leaving any kind of deposit. Make the effort to effectively tape off locations before painting to conserve yourself the inconvenience of touch-ups later on.
